#28750f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#28750f is composed of 15.7% red, 45.9%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.2%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 105.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 25.9%. #28750f color hex could be obtained by blending #50ea1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#28750f color description : Dark lime green.
The hexadecimal color #28750f has RGB values of R:40, G:117,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 2651407.
